Which bone cell is responsible for bone breakdown?
A. Osteoblast
B. Osteocyte
C. Osteoclast
D. Chondrocyte
Answer: C. Osteoclast
Rationale: Osteoclasts break down bone tissue during remodeling.
,8. Which joint allows the greatest range of motion?
A. Hinge
B. Pivot
C. Saddle
D. Ball-and-socket
Answer: D. Ball-and-socket
Rationale: Ball-and-socket joints (e.g., shoulder, hip) allow movement in all
directions.
9. What protein binds calcium during muscle contraction?
A. Myosin
B. Actin
C. Troponin
D. Tropomyosin
Answer: C. Troponin
Rationale: Calcium binds to troponin, allowing actin and myosin interaction.
10. Which muscle type is involuntary and striated?
A. Skeletal
B. Smooth
C. Cardiac
D. Voluntary
Answer: C. Cardiac
,Rationale: Cardiac muscle is striated but involuntary and found only in the heart.
1. Which level of organization is composed of similar cells performing a
common function?
A. Cellular
B. Tissue
C. Organ
D. Organ system
Answer: B. Tissue
Rationale: A tissue is a group of similar cells working together to perform a
specific function.
2. Which organelle is responsible for ATP production?
A. Nucleus
B. Ribosome
C. Mitochondrion
D. Golgi apparatus
Answer: C. Mitochondrion
Rationale: Mitochondria produce ATP through cellular respiration.
3. Which type of transport requires energy (ATP)?
A. Diffusion
, B. Osmosis
C. Facilitated diffusion
D. Active transport
Answer: D. Active transport
Rationale: Active transport moves substances against their concentration
gradient using ATP.
4. Which tissue type lines body cavities and covers surfaces?
A. Connective
B. Muscle
C. Nervous
D. Epithelial
Answer: D. Epithelial
Rationale: Epithelial tissue lines cavities, organs, and surfaces and provides
protection and absorption.
5. What is the primary function of connective tissue?
A. Movement
B. Communication
C. Support and binding
D. Absorption
Answer: C. Support and binding
Rationale: Connective tissue supports, protects, and binds other tissues.
